WebBitterroot River Protection Association. Bitterroot River Protection Association’s (BRPA) mission is to protect, preserve and enhance the water quality and quantity in the entire Bitterroot River Watershed. As part of that effort, they are the lead organization in a community-based water quality monitoring cooperative.
